Transaction 32a53a5e75deee636f0a53ebde6be76d0789fb258680c29af9bd37a6a745d1f2

1 Input
2 Outputs
  • 32a53a5e75deee636f0a53ebde6be76d0789fb258680c29af9bd37a6a745d1f2:0
  • value  51989727
    address  18mTfURn648gmcAnhj3d7hdkWACixSc4u4
  • 32a53a5e75deee636f0a53ebde6be76d0789fb258680c29af9bd37a6a745d1f2:1
  • value  12582
    address  1PECW1HCxb1AridrkBn5Douk4gfYYGDCiq